Well, it might be bleak on campus, but those of us with indelible letters will carry on the name forever. Thanks for the well-wishes. The beauty is (and this has been touched on above) that Kappa Sigma Phi has its name etched in Duquesne lore, so we can honestly never go away. Go look at the Grotto -- our name is on a plaque there. Go to the chapel and see our dedication to Father Crowley there. Go to Palumbo Center and see the bas relief sculpture of Father Crowley in the entrance way...and of course, look at your Duquesne ring. A Kap designed that.

We'll surely keep trying though.

Any Updates?

These posts were made a number of years ago, but I wonder if anyone ever comes back to look for new information.

The Betas at Duquesne had their first reunion in Oct-2010. The turnout was pretty good and I expect that Homecoming 2011 will be even better.

A Beta Pi Sigma Scholarship Fund has been established to help keep the name of our Fraternity alive even though it has not been active for many years.
